Duties Description

  • Function as Chief Inspector or Engineer-in-Charge on Department construction projects.
    • Ensure work performed by contractors meets contract specifications or engineering standards and is performed safely.
    • Supervise project inspection forces.
    • Review design, consultant and contractor plans, shop drawings, estimates, etc.
    • Initiate design changes and orders-on-contract.
    • Complete daily work reports.
    • Prepare final documents and record plans.
    • Act as an office engineer.
      • Checks computations on DWRs, keeps job records in accordance with MURK and prepares monthly estimates for payment to the contractor.
      • Engage in use of CADD, highway design software and GPS systems.
    • Overnight stays, night work, and weekend work may be required for field assignments.

    Responsibilities

    • Conduct operational studies pertaining to various traffic control devices, including signs, traffic signals, ITS devices, and pavement markings.
    • Perform speed studies for the purposes of establishing speed limits.
    • Review crash histories and roadway characteristics for Highway Safety Investigations.
    • Design and review Work Zone Traffic Control plans for Capital Projects and Highway Work Permit projects.
    • Evaluate and modify traffic signal timing plans and programs, perform and conduct traffic signal designs, conduct traffic signal warrant analyses, review Traffic Impact Studies, provide oversight and guidance to regional signal crews.
